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 296 | Equal amounts of LGK (25 mg/ml) in crystallization buffer (100 mM NaCl, 0.5 mM TCEP, 20 mM Tris pH 7.5, 2 mM ADP, 4 mM MgCl, 1 mM aluminum nitrate and 10 mM sodium fluoride) and crystallization buffer (1.3 M sodium malonate, 0.093 M Bis-Tris Propane pH 7.0) were mixed and and a resultant crystal was soaked with 200 mM levoglucosan. |
